public class Main extends Activity {
EditText mobileText;
EditText contentText;
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
mobileText = (EditText) findViewById(R.id.mobile);
contentText = (EditText) findViewById(R.id.content);
findViewById(R.id.button).setOnClickListener(new OnClickListener() {
public void onClick(View v) {
String mobile = mobileText.getText().toString();// 号码
String content = contentText.getText().toString();// 短信内容
SmsManager smsManager = SmsManager.getDefault();
ArrayList<String> texts = smsManager.divideMessage(content);// 拆分短信
for (String text : texts) {
smsManager.sendTextMessage(mobile, null, text, null, null);
}
Toast.makeText(Main.this, R.string.success, 3000).show();
}
});
}
}
<uses-permission android:name="android.permission.SEND_SMS" />